Course Details

• Introduction to Sustainable Theatre Lighting: Understanding the importance of energy efficiency, cost savings, and environmental impact in theatre lighting design. 
• Energy Efficient Lighting Technologies: Exploring LED, plasma, and induction lighting options for their sustainability benefits. 
• Lighting Design and Control Systems: Utilizing smart lighting control systems to reduce energy consumption and improve sustainability. 
• Sustainable Lighting Practices: Implementing strategies such as dimming, daylight harvesting, and occupancy sensing. 
• Lighting Waste Management: Understanding the lifecycle of lighting equipment, recycling and disposal methods, and hazardous waste regulations. 
• Carbon Footprint Reduction: Measuring and reducing carbon emissions in theatre lighting through energy-efficient practices and renewable energy sources. 
• Financial and Economic Analysis: Evaluating the cost savings and financial benefits of sustainable theatre lighting practices. 
• Case Studies: Examining real-world examples of successful sustainable theatre lighting projects. 
• Legislation and Standards: Navigating the legal and regulatory landscape for sustainable theatre lighting. 
• Future Trends: Exploring emerging technologies and trends in sustainable theatre lighting.
